ca•pa
Pronunciation: (kä'pu), [key]—
n.
the red cloak of a bullfighter, used chiefly in attracting the attention of the bull and guiding the course of its attack.
Cap•a
Pronunciation: (kap'u), [key]—
n.
Robert (Andrei Friedmann), 1913–54, U.S. photographer, born in Hungary.
